NASA is making its third attempt to launch the Space Launch System (SLS) rocket on the Artemis I mission, an uncrewed test flight of SLS and the Orion spacecraft around the Moon. Liftoff is scheduled for a two-hour window that opens on Wednesday, Nov 16th 2022 at 1:04 AM EST (6:04 UTC) from LC-39B, Kennedy Space Center, Florida.
